A cask, also known as a firkin (10.8 gallons) or a pin (5.4 gallons), is a traditionally barrel shaped container that stores and ferments beer. It has a 2 inch hole on the side for the shive (plug), and a one inch hole at the end for the keystone (where you tap the beer). Casks date back to the Iron Age, when the Celts developed wooden ...

WebMar 26, 2016 · Real ale that’s conditioned and served this way is also known as cask ale or cask beer. The terms cask ale or cask beer are used to differentiate from keg beer. Both cask beer and keg beer are brewed the exact same way — same ingredients, same processes. By gravity, one places a tap a short way up from the base and you allow air into the top. When you open the tap beer comes out. Generally you want to drink the beer quickly in this situation as it will go off. This method is commonly seen in beer exhibitions. how to sharpen jawlineWebCome visit us in Blanco!
